Average Annual Energy Costs
| Cost Type | NG16 | National Avg |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Heating | £840/yr | £782/yr | ▲ £58 |
| Hot water | £172/yr | £184/yr | ▼ £12 |
| Lighting | £94/yr | £95/yr | ▼ £1 |
| Total | £1,106/yr | £1,061/yr | ▲ £45 |

The postcode area NG16 has 10,307 Energy Performance Certificates on record, covering 9,608 properties. The average EPC rating is D with an efficiency score of 67 out of 100. Annual energy costs average £1,106, comprising £840 for heating, £172 for hot water and £94 for lighting. Average CO₂ emissions are 3.4 tonnes per year, with the potential to reduce to 1.7 tonnes through energy efficiency improvements.
